Superlative Artistic Abilities in a Patient With Post-traumatic Brain Injury.
Anuj Kunadia1, Shelby Aughtman1, Michael Hoffmann2
1Internal Medicine, University of Central Florida College of Medicine, Orlando, USA.
Traumatic brain injury (TBI) can surprisingly enhance artistic abilities by altering brain networks. This rare phenomenon highlights the brain's plasticity and the potential for creativity after neurological damage.
Area of Science:
- Neuroscience
- Neurology
- Psychology
Background:
- Traumatic brain injury (TBI) can lead to diverse neurological and cognitive changes.
- Frontotemporal dementia and other neurological conditions have been linked to acquired savant syndrome.
- Previous research suggests mild frontal cortical dysfunction may facilitate creative expression.
Observation:
- A patient developed exceptional artistic talents in painting, music, philosophy, culinary arts, and performing arts following a TBI affecting frontal and temporal lobes.
- This case presents a rare instance of de novo artistic behavior post-brain injury.
Findings:
- Neuronal reorganization and enhanced neural plasticity following brain injury may accelerate artistic output.
- Artistic circuitry is distributed across the brain, suggesting complex networks support creativity.
Implications:
- Acquired savant syndrome following TBI may be an underdiagnosed phenomenon.
- Understanding the neurobiological underpinnings of post-TBI creativity is crucial for clinical recognition and support.
- Clinicians should be aware of the potential for heightened creativity in patients with brain damage.
